  • A viewer asked for best practices and frame rates for using the GoPro Hero3 as a dash cam or driving cam. Here's my best advice and preferences. Apart from what you see in this video I also recommend non-driving settings of 30 frames per second 1080p for most video situations. I usually don't use protune unless on a paid gig where I have to be very discerning about color. For huge landscapes I like the 2.7k at 30 frames per second. Hope this helps folks.     The best way to remove adhesive mounts (i use this method a lot) hold a hairdryer next to the mount for a few minutes , to warm up the adhesive , then take some fishing line and wrap it around your fingers on each hand and pull it tight (not too tight !) then make a sawing motion between the plastic and the adhesive pad and it will come off , then you can peel off the adhesive ! Hope this helps ! I used this method for removing mounts from ski's, Helmets etc.

    If you already own a GoPro Hero4, CamDo offer up a little dash cam controller to use the GoPro as a dash cam. It auto turns on and starts recording when the car starts up, and auto stops and shuts down when the car turns off (with a configurable run-on time). Has worked well for me and I'm getting much better value out of my GoPro now!
